Hartwerk Power furnace transformers are built for the most punishing electrical environments in industry — electric arc furnaces (EAF), ladle refining furnaces (LRF), and submerged arc furnaces (SAF) for ferroalloy, silicon metal, and calcium carbide production.

Designed to withstand frequent short circuits, severe voltage fluctuations, and extreme thermal cycling. Every unit features reinforced winding clamping, heavy-duty on-load tap changers with wide regulation ranges, and rugged bushing arrangements for high-current secondary connections.

Key Features

Short-Circuit Tolerant

Reinforced winding clamping withstands repeated secondary short circuits during arcing.

Wide Regulation Range

On-load tap changer with up to 30 taps for precise furnace power control.

Extreme Thermal Cycling

Designed for rapid load swings from 0 to 200% in arc furnace melting cycles.

Rugged Construction

Heavy-gauge tank, reinforced core clamping, and high-creepage bushings for harsh conditions.

Technical Specifications

Power Range1 MVA — 180 MVA
Primary VoltageUp to 220 kV
Secondary CurrentUp to 150 kA
Tap ChangerOLTC, 15-30 Taps
CoolingONAN / ONAF / OFWF
StandardsIEC 60076, IEEE C57.17

Applications

Electric Arc Furnace (EAF)

Steel scrap melting with ultra-high-power transformer for graphite electrode arcing.

Ladle Refining Furnace (LRF)

Secondary metallurgy with controlled heating and alloy addition.

Submerged Arc Furnace (SAF)

Ferroalloy, silicon metal, and calcium carbide smelting with continuous electrode feed.
